Ireland - National Road Freight Volume of Flammable Liquids
Since 2014, Ireland National Road Freight Volume of Flammable Liquids fell by 22.5% year on year. With 59 Thousand Basic Transport Operations in 2019, the country was number 26 comparing other countries in National Road Freight Volume of Flammable Liquids. Ireland is overtaken by Slovakia, which was ranked number 25 with 78 Thousand Basic Transport Operations and is followed by Latvia with 49 Thousand Basic Transport Operations. Germany topped the ranking with 4,378 Thousand Basic Transport Operations in 2019, an increase of 5.3% versus 2018. Spain, Italy and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lithuania recorded the best 5 years average growth at +11% per year, while Ireland witnessed the worst performance at -22.5% per year.
